Abstract

The invention discloses a kind of apparatus for peeling off detection method of flux-cored wire filling rate detection, apparatus for peeling off includes pitch wheel A and gear B, gear A and gear B are fixed on support by mandrel respectively, a disk A is fixed with gear A, disk A circumference is provided with groove, a disk B is fixed with gear B, flux-cored wire is placed on progress peeling on apparatus for peeling off and obtains flux-cored wire filling rate by disk B circumference provided with the raised wedge angle with fit depressions.The present invention is simple in construction, is easy to production and processing to manufacture, the peeling of metal is not resulted in the peeling process for surveying powder weight, can obtain accurate real flux-cored wire filling rate.

Background technology
During the medicinal powder filling rate of flux-cored wire is the key parameter of flux-cored wire product quality, flux-cored wire production process, Steel band is first rolled into U-type groove by forming machine, and then medicinal powder is uniformly added into U-type groove by powder feeding machine structure, then is rolled into O-shaped, warp Wire drawing machine draws and attenuates O-shaped metal wire rod the diameter to product requirement, needs medicinal powder in detection wire rod to fill out during production Fill rate whether consistent with theory, traditional way is that some sections of clip isometric wire rod and numbering are weighed and draw gross weight, Ran Houyong Wire rod is twisted into helical form by two nipper pliers, and then opposite direction twists into helical form again, and metal wire rod is after forward and reverse spiral, O The gap of very little is extended on the wire rod of type, claims weight metal after can the medicinal powder in wire rod be poured out completely, then draw medicinal powder Filling rate, so surveys that powder weight is cumbersome, and easily cause in peeling process metal peeling influence filling rate it is true Property.
Existing apparatus for removing cover from wire can not be applied in flux-cored wire peeling.In published patent 201610527045.3, The epidermis and metal wire of separating waste, worn electric wire are peeled off by the way of a marking knife and a crossed beam trunking, needs are clamped when using Sub- wire gripper one end, draws to one end, and wire rod is by that can scratch the epidermis of electric wire during setting-out knife;It is this to be used by wire gripper The device of sharp knife peeling has no idea to use in the detection of flux-cored wire filling rate, and reason has at 2 points:First, because clamping that Section medicinal powder and metal skin are not separated, and once or are manually peeled off unless turned around to shell again with pliers;Second, flux-cored wire diameter For 1.2-1.6mm, the diameter of wire is generally more than 10mm, and both diameters are not an order of magnitude, the essence of apparatus for removing cover from wire Accuracy(It is accurate including accurate positioning and peeling)Do not reach requirement, therefore apparatus for removing cover from wire can not be applied to flux-cored wire peeling In.

Embodiment
The present invention is described in further detail with embodiment below in conjunction with the accompanying drawings.
Flux-cored wire filling rate detection apparatus for peeling off as depicted in figs. 1 and 2, including pitch wheel A1 and gear B3, gear A 1 is identical with modulus with the number of teeth of gear B 3, and gear A 1 and gear B 3 are fixed on support 2 by mandrel 9 respectively, tooth A disk A5 is fixed with wheel A1, disk A5 circumference, which is provided with circular groove 6, gear B 3, is fixed with a disk B7, disk B7 circumference are provided with the raised wedge angle 8 being engaged with circular groove 6, and the mandrel 9 of gear B 3 is provided with one Handle 10, is rotated by rotating the drive gear A1 of handle 10 and gear B 3, so as to drive two disks mutually to rotate.
In use, by the gap on the head of the metal wire rod after weighing against disk B7 pointed part, wire rod gap The back side is strutted against disk A5 groove 6, swinging handle 10, the oral area of metal wire rod by wedge angle 8, and gauge or diameter of wire becomes big, wire rod Increase with the contact area of groove 6, frictional force also increases therewith, with the circular motion of handle 10, drive two gears and disk Rotate, then drive metal wire rod to travel forward, the wedge angle 8 on disk B7 can be along the gap of wire rod always by whole section of metal wire Material is peeled off.The medicinal powder for being completely removed filling in metal wire rod is gently tapped after stripping, weight metal is obtained, and then obtain medicine Powder filling rate.
The flux-cored wire filling rate detection method of the apparatus for peeling off detected using flux-cored wire filling rate, including following step Suddenly:
(1)Take one whole section of flux-cored wire wire rod to be weighed, draw gross weight a;
(2)A gap is cut off on wire rod head, wire rod is placed on apparatus for peeling off, by gap against disk B7 corners Point, the back side in wire rod gap is against disk A5 groove 6, and swinging handle 10, the oral area of metal wire rod is strutted by wedge angle 8, wire rod Diameter becomes big, the contact area increase of wire rod and groove 6, and frictional force also increases therewith, with the circular motion of handle 10, drives Two gears and disk rotational, then drive metal wire rod to travel forward, gap of the wedge angle 8 along wire rod on disk B7 always will Whole section of metal wire rod is peeled off;
(3)The medicinal powder for being completely removed filling in metal wire rod is gently tapped after stripping, then wire rod is weighed, obtained Wire rod weight b;
(4)Gross weight a- weight metal b=powder weight c, powder weight c/ gross weight a=medicinal powder filling rates d.
